"微信小程序简易教程文档"
微信小程序是一种轻量级的应用开发平台,它允许开发者在微信内构建原生体验的应用。本教程适用于已经具备一定编程基础,特别是对微信Web开发者工具API有一定了解的人员。以下是对教程内容的详细解释:
### 一、起步
#### 1. 申请小程序账号
要开发微信小程序,首先需要注册一个小程序账号。这可以通过访问<https://mp.weixin.qq.com/wxopen/waregister?action=step1> 完成。在完成信息填写和提交相应资料后,你将获得小程序账号,用于管理你的小程序。
#### 2. 获取AppID
登录微信小程序管理平台<https://mp.weixin.qq.com>,在“设置”-“开发设置”中可以找到小程序的AppID。AppID是小程序在微信平台的身份标识,后续的开发过程中会频繁用到。
#### 3. 安装开发工具
开发者需下载并安装微信开发者工具,该工具提供了编写、测试和调试小程序的环境。工具下载地址:<https://mp.weixin.qq.com/debug/wxadoc/dev/devtools/download.html?t=201828>。安装后,使用微信扫描登录,即可开始开发。
### 二、创建第一个小程序
#### 4. 新建项目
在开发者工具中,选择新建小程序项目,指定代码存储路径,输入小程序的AppID,设置项目名称,并勾选“创建QuickStart项目”。这将为你创建一个基础的模板项目,便于快速上手。
#### 5. 编译与预览
点击工具的“编译”按钮,可以在模拟器中查看小程序的实时效果。若要实机预览,可点击“预览”按钮,使用微信扫一扫功能在手机上体验小程序。
### 三、代码构成
QuickStart项目包含了小程序的基本结构,主要由以下部分组成:
- `app.json`:全局配置文件,定义小程序的整体配置,如页面路径、窗口表现等。
- `index.js`:首页逻辑文件,编写页面的业务逻辑。
- `index.wxml`:首页结构文件,定义页面的结构和组件布局。
- `index.wxss`:首页样式文件,负责页面的样式设计。
- `project.config.json`:项目配置文件,可以自定义开发者工具的设置。
每个页面都有类似的文件结构,开发者可以在此基础上添加更多页面和功能。
通过以上步骤,你已成功迈入微信小程序开发的大门。接下来的章节,教程会深入讲解小程序的代码编写、组件使用、网络请求、数据管理等核心概念,帮助你逐步掌握小程序开发的全面技能。